The surface area of a cylinder is 2πr2 + 2πrh:
sa = 2πr2 + 2πrh
sa = 2π(52) + 2π(5 x 5)
sa = 2π(25) + 2π(25)
sa = (2 x 25)π + (2 x 25)π
sa = 50π + 50π
sa = 100π

A rhombus is a parallelogram with four equal-length sides. A square is a rectangle with four equal-length sides.

Solve for y:
y2 - 3 = 5y + 3

The first step to solve a quadratic expression that's not set to zero is to solve the equation so that it is set to zero:
y2 - 3 = 5y + 3
y2 - 3 - 3 = 5y
y2 - 5y - 6 = 0
y2 - 5y - 6 = 0
Next, factor the quadratic equation:
y2 - 5y - 6 = 0
(y + 1)(y - 6) = 0
For this expression to be true, the left side of the expression must equal zero. Therefore, either (y + 1) or (y - 6) must equal zero:
If (y + 1) = 0, y must equal -1
If (y - 6) = 0, y must equal 6
So the solution is that y = -1 or 6

The perimeter of a triangle is the sum of the lengths of its sides:
p = x + y + z
p = 15cm + 12cm + 9cm = 36cm
